Coat of arms, blazon and heraldry of Negret

Exploring the heraldry, blazon and coat of arms of the surname Negret can provide interesting insights into the history and tradition of a family. Although not all surnames have an associated heraldry, those that do are usually related to nobility, chivalry or prominent families in society. The tradition of granting and using coats of arms dates back to the Middle Ages in Europe, initially being a symbol of identification in battle and later of status, power and family legacy.

Keys to understand the heraldry availability of the surname Negret

Exclusivity and legitimacy of the heraldry, blazon and coat of arms of Negret

Since ancient times, the coat of arms has been awarded to a particular individual with the surname Negret, without automatically extending to all who share that surname. The right to use a specific coat of arms is transmitted following the rules and customs of heraldry, which implies that not all individuals with the surname Negret have the heraldic legitimacy to use the coat of arms linked to their ancestors.

Documentation and regulation of the heraldry of Negret

It is essential to note that the heraldry of Negret will only be officially recognized if it has been documented and registered by a competent heraldic entity, accompanied by the grant of a coat of arms. This validation guarantees the authenticity and legitimacy of Negret's heraldry, excluding any misappropriation or falsification. The heraldic shield of Negret

The distinctive emblem of Negret, also known as the blazon, is a unique creation that combines various representative elements. Its composition includes a shield with symbolic figures, striking colors (enamels) and exterior ornaments that denote the status or position of the person who carries it. The design of Negret's heraldic shield follows rigorous heraldic rules, where each detail has a particular meaning. The combination of colors, figures (positions) and designs (partitions and borders) gives life to an emblem that is not only a work of art, but also a unique and original identification system.

Study of the heraldic emblem in relation to the surname Negret

The connection between the heraldic emblem and Negret is fascinating and enigmatic. Initially, coats of arms were awarded to specific individuals, not an entire family, and were related to the person who had received them for their deeds, battles or social status. Over time, the Negret shield became hereditary, becoming an iconic symbol of the family lineage, thus establishing an indissoluble bond with the surname Negret.
